Why Online Calculators Matter for Efficient Grid Setup

Planning resources for a grid computing setup involves more than plugging in hardware and hoping for the best. Decisions about processing power, memory, storage, and bandwidth all need careful thought. But figuring out the right combination can be overwhelming. This is where online calculators offer real help.

These tools simplify the process by giving fast estimates based on inputs like job size, expected data volume, and desired completion time. Whether for a school project, a business model, or a scientific application, an online calculator can provide clarity that speeds up planning.

Rather than guesswork or trial-and-error, users get a more accurate idea of what they need. That means better outcomes, fewer delays, and smarter use of budgets and infrastructure.


Taking the Guesswork Out of Resource Estimation

One of the biggest benefits of using online calculators is how they eliminate guesswork. Grid computing involves a mix of resources, and getting the balance right matters. Too much memory and not enough CPU power can cause delays. Overcommitting on storage may waste money.

An online calculator breaks down requirements clearly. Users enter their workload details, and the tool generates the needed resources. This quick feedback helps project managers understand what they’re working with and how to allocate tasks.

Adapting to Project Size and Scope

Online calculators are flexible enough to support a wide range of projects. For small teams or pilot studies, a calculator might help set up a simple three-node grid. For larger organizations, it can assess complex workloads across hundreds of systems.

What matters most is that the tool adapts to user input. Changing just one number—like task frequency or file size—can show how resource needs shift. This makes planning more realistic, especially for teams working with limited budgets or scaling in stages.

A university lab, for example, may begin with a modest setup. But with online estimates, they can map out what future growth would require. That vision allows them to expand without surprises.


Improving Efficiency with Real-Time Feedback

One standout feature of online calculators is instant feedback. As users enter data, they see changes to CPU time, memory load, and storage demands right away. This real-time response supports faster decision-making.

Let’s say a team wants to shorten processing time. They can adjust variables in the calculator to test different resource combinations. It’s like running simulations before investing in actual hardware or software changes.

This kind of interactive planning is more than convenient—it’s also practical. It helps users see the connection between resource planning and overall performance, which often leads to smarter infrastructure choices down the line.

Adapting to Different Grid Models

Grids vary. Some rely on tightly connected internal networks, while others pull from distributed cloud services. Online calculators reflect these models by offering different presets or adjustable parameters.

Users can fine-tune estimates to match their setup—whether they’re planning hybrid grids, volunteer computing, or tightly managed institutional grids. This means more accurate planning across diverse environments.

Think of a regional weather monitoring center. Their grid might combine university resources, remote sensors, and cloud access. With the right calculator, they can estimate needs for each section of the system and align all moving parts.
